#3e5736 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#3e5736 is composed of 24.3% red, 34.1%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 28.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 37.9% yellow and 65.9% black. It has a hue angle of 105.5 degrees, a saturation of 23.4% and a lightness of 27.6%. #3e5736 color hex could be obtained by blending #7cae6c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#3e5736 color description : Very dark desaturated lime green.

#3e5736 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#3e5736 has RGB values of R:62, G:87, B:54 and CMYK values of C:0.29, M:0, Y:0.38, K:0.66. Its decimal value is 4085558.

Shades and Tints of #3e5736

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020201 is the darkest color, while #f6f9f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#3e5736

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#464746 is the less saturated color, while #258805 is the most saturated one.
